Transaction 8877e81d094104952e13c9178c7843d6238e091a58e57c63dcfe95243048f693
1 Input
2 Outputs
- 8877e81d094104952e13c9178c7843d6238e091a58e57c63dcfe95243048f693:0
- 8877e81d094104952e13c9178c7843d6238e091a58e57c63dcfe95243048f693:1
value 1355273120
address bc1qazsudyasyh5rqf8rlluum2v66ytmw8m6ytxl27
value 220053578
address 1BKz2ihpi98mnDskSnJmibybKuSh8LjtPG